Sadness happened today, and I happened to witness it. La Ronda, a 90-year old estate designed by Addison Mizner, was demolished. This is a building I've been admiring from afar for a while, and even though activists and the historical society tried and tried and tried again, they could not save it.

I wonder what he's thinking, this current owner of this property. The one who applied to for permission from the township to tear down this amazing building and erect a McMansion.
